(2022·浙江温州考前模拟)We love the sea. We swim into it, live near it, build beside it, and even imagine about living under the sea. But we're terrified of it, too. For much of our history, we have turned to “hard engineering” to control the marine(海洋) environment and manage its influence on us. We build dams, sea walls and channels. But all these efforts seem to fail. The sea has a habit of taking back its own. And we suffer.
Johnston, a marine ecologist, is advocating for “blue engineering”—the marine version of the “green engineering” movement on land that has seen nations like Singapore building the walls and roofs of the concrete jungle with plant life.
We are expanding further into the marine environment. This practice does harm to marine ecosystems. We're loving the sea to death, but we've not been thinking about design of structures (建筑物) with respect to ecology. Some coastal structures create shade, which reduces the growth of seaweed. Bright lights at night confuse species such as turtles. That's why blue engineering comes in.
Throughout the world people are starting to turn things around. Researchers with the World Harbour Project are creating tiles(瓦片) similar to the natural structures found on rocky shores with 3D printing technology. These make more attractive homes for marine creatures. Researchers are also actively seeding these tiles with local seaweeds and creatures such as the Sydney rock oyster, which is particularly good at improving water quality. Twelve harbours around the world are taking part in this marine tile experiment, each working with their own unique marine life.
It's a far cry from the days when a huge number of old tyres were thrown into the sea to build “artificial reef (礁石)”. Those clumsy early attempts are now costing millions to remove, showing just how far we have yet to go in understanding how best to cohabit with the underwater world.
